description The invention discloses a mine cable laying device. The mine cable laying device comprises a shell, a carrier roller I, a carrier roller II, a pneumatic motor, a belt pulley, a support seat, and a belt; a hanger and a through hole are formed on each of the upper side and the lower side of the shell; a fixed seat and a U-shaped slot are arranged at the front side of the shell; two brackets are arranged at each of the left side and the right side of the shell; the belt pulley is arranged at the front side of the pneumatic motor, and a groove is formed on the belt. By adopting the pneumatic motorstructure disclosed by the invention, when laying the cable, the manpower input is reduced, the manpower labor intensity is reduced, and the construction period is shortened; the friction between thebelt and the cable is increased due to the groove on the belt, the security coefficient is improved; and the laying device has the advantages of being simple in structure, convenient for operation, and low in cost. 本发明为种矿用电缆铺
